Can anybody advise me which cannon drill to use in specific situations. Each time im near i use the LK version and i get swept on block, if im mid screen i use the HK version and seem to get swept on block.
Is there something obvious i am missing with the cannon drill as whenever i see it done in vids and its blocked, good Cammy players dont seem to get swept. They seem to know the right version to use in most situations.
I think the important thing here is distance. I have the same problem as you. I figure if you use the Cannon Drill from far away, then it becomes safe on block since there’s less recovery by the time you connect with your opponent.
King’s got it. She still has recovery if you’re too close. I would go to training and keep doing drills to learn the max ranges. My problem is accidental negative edged mk into drill. I can’t wait to get a stick.

You’re totally right about Blanka and GEEF. Use crossups very rarely, actually jumping in on GEEF is a bad idea unless you have him scared or he’s a bad GEEF player. Lariat is too stupid.:sad:
Also, Chun-Li is kinda goofy to crossup foe me sometimes. I swear I have her sometimes, and my shit doesn’t connect and I get thrown.
You just gotta get used to Cammy’s jump arc, she jumps farther than DJ if I remember right. Jumping lk ins’t all that hard to land either, like you said you’re just so used to DJ.
She seems to jump further, but more than that, it’s that Dee Jay’s j. mk has a huge damage hitbox, which makes doing crossups with him so easy. Going back to other characters, I have a hard time. Cammy specifically, her jump feels longer, and more of an arc, which combined with her smaller j. lk hitbox, makes it feel like landing it takes much more of a ‘threading the needle’ skill than I’m used to.
